Malted Rocky Road Slices

My three kids love Shreddies, or should I say Malted Wheaties, the supermarket own brand version. They get through around three boxes per week and eat them for breakfast as well as an after school snack. I tip the cereal into plastic containers otherwise we end up with loads of half empty boxes in the pantry, but after a couple of weeks there's always lots of crumbs at the bottom which nobody wants to eat.

As I don't like to see food go to waste I decided to put the crumbs to good use, and make some Rocky Road, with some vegetarian marshmallows that I had recently been sent.

Malted Rocky Road Slices

450g Milk chocolate (or Chocolate cake covering as it's cheaper & sets quicker)
175g crushed Malted Wheaties (Shreddies)
150g Marshmallows

  • Line an 8" square tin with baking paper
  • Melt 300g of the chocolate on short bursts in the microwave
  • Stir in the Malted Wheaties and marshmallows
  • Tip into the tin and press down
  • Refrigerate until set
  • Melt the remaining chocolate and spread over the rocky road & place back in the fridge until set
  • Cut into bars & enjoy!

The kids absolutely loved these, even more than regular rocky road made with biscuits as they weren't as sweet (that surprised me coming from children!)

These marshmallows by Freedom Mallows are completely vegetarian, and instead of using gelatin they use biogum as a binding agent. I was interested to see what my children thought of them and whether they thought they differed from regular marshmallows - the verdict was that they tasted just as good, if not better, than regular marshmallows.
